The Women's Pinnacle Breeze features sternum slider cords and Quick-Fit™ adjustment system, wrapped in lightweight mesh for unmatched comfort. It comes with two 14oz/420 ml Nathan Hydrapak flasks and six pockets, providing a perfect blend of support, airflow, and storage.

HIGHLY BREATHABLE
Single layer Mesh panels, shoulder straps, and back interior mesh provide maximum air flow for ultimate comfort.

SECURE COMFORT
Compression fit combined with sternum cord closures, plus Quick-Fit™ micro size adjustment system to customize your fit while on the run.

VERSITILE CONVENIENCE
Layered power mesh pockets and a spacious back pocket, all designed to expand and contract, and offer easy access for streamlined storage.

  • A compression hydration vest designed specifically for a women's shape and to fit like a second skin
  • Sternum slider cords are lightweight and easy to adjust
  • Quick-Fit™ size system allows you to make micro size adjustments while on the run
  • Four power mesh pockets, top pockets hold up to 20oz / 592 ml soft flasks with elastic cord to hold flask in place. Lower pockets are ideal for quick storage of small essentials
  • Equipped with 2 Nathan x Hydrapak 14 oz/ 500 ml flasks with extended straws
  • Front zipper pocket for smart phone and essentials
  • Large back pocket for additional storage of essential items with a separate storage compartment for up to a 2L bladder
  • Reflective hits for 360-degree visibility
  • Elevated soft woven and breathable mesh chafe-free materials
  • Storage Capacity: 244.1 cu in/4 Liters
  • Weight w/o Flasks: 5.3oz/150 g
  • Weight with Flasks: 8.0 oz/226 g
